Overview
Businesses and Robotic Process Automation (RPA) environments frequently import structured data from external files such as CSV, TXT, Excel, and XML documents for analysis and reporting purposes. Effective data import processes improve reporting efficiency and reduce manual data entry.
This practical lesson introduces learners to importing external data files, validating imported records, transforming datasets, and integrating imported data into spreadsheet and reporting environments. Learners will complete practical activities involving business sales and customer datasets.
Scenario: Customer Sales Data Import
A retail company receives monthly customer sales information from different branches in separate spreadsheet and CSV files.
Management requires the data to be imported, cleaned, combined, and analysed in a central reporting environment.
Learners are required to import and process external data files for business reporting purposes.

Key Notes
- Data import improves reporting efficiency.
- External files may require cleaning and transformation.
- Validation improves data accuracy.
- Refreshing updates imported datasets automatically.
- Imported data supports analysis and business reporting.
- Correct formatting improves usability and readability.
